    Yes there is such a thing as wild rice, just because you don’t see it in Jamaica doesn’t mean it doesn’t exist. It is a non GMO product
    Wild rice (Zizania palustris L.) is native to North America and grows predominantly in the Great Lakes region. This large-seeded species, one of four species of wild rice, is in the grass family (Poaceae) and has been eaten by people since prehistoric times. Early North American inhabitants, especially the Ojibway, Menomini, and Cree tribes in the North Central region of the continent, used the grain as a staple food and introduced European fur traders to wild rice. Manomio, the name they gave wild rice, means good berry. Early English explorers called this aquatic plant wild rice or Indian rice, while the French saw a resemblance to oats and called it folle avoine. Other names given to wild rice include Canadian rice, squaw rice, water oats, blackbird oats, and marsh oats. However, the name "wild rice" persisted and today it is the common name for the genus Zizania, even though the wild type of rice (Oryza) is also called wild rice.

    Bromelia pinguin (wild pineapple) is a plant species in the genus Bromelia. This species is native to Central America, Mexico, the West Indies and northern South America. It is also reportedly naturalized in Florida. It is very common in Jamaica, where it is planted as a fence around pasture lands, on account of its prickly leaves
